2011-01-22 41 views
0

這裏說: http://fourdman.blogspot.com/2009/06/cocolua-lua-objective-c.html Lua是一個非常輕量級(但功能強大)的語言,它只依賴於C語言。你不需要拉大量的N兆字節的框架和庫。 Lua被創建爲一種可嵌入的語言:您將其解釋器的源代碼添加到您的項目中,並以編程方式使用。除了許多其他的事情,這意味着你甚至可以在iPhone上使用Lua,沒有人會注意到這一點。可以將Rebol 3嵌入爲iPhone的腳本語言嗎?

據我瞭解新的Rebol 3核心版本(rebol視圖不能使用,但可可gui框架)將有能力成爲嵌入式腳本引擎。這是否意味着它可以像Corona SDK中的LUA一樣嵌入iPhone中作爲腳本語言,或者也可以是Android?

Rebol核心遠遠低於1個月我不知道我只是下載它。

回答

1

Apple允許在iOS應用程序中嵌入腳本語言(App Store中甚至包含基本解釋器),但不允許應用程序下載腳本語言可以運行的新代碼或腳本的任何功能。所有腳本都必須內置到提交的應用程序中。

這是一次改變其開發者協議大約晚2010年第三季度

當移植的腳本語言,你也必須確保該語言的運行時間不iOS的過程中,文件目錄以外到達,和IO沙箱,但只使用記錄的可可觸摸API的IO和UI(例如沒有標準輸入等)

+0

謝謝,你有更徹底的tec文檔的鏈接? – 2011-01-27 23:02:59

相關問題